Fish are worth thinking through carefully. Ornamental fish will happily eat frogspawn and tadpoles, so a pond intended mainly for amphibians is usually better left fish-free. Leaving some leaf litter to settle at the bottom over autumn also gives amphibians a place to shelter through the colder months.
Application is simple but does depend on getting the conditions right. Nematodes are typically mixed with water and applied with a watering can or hose-end feeder directly onto moist soil, since they need moisture to move through it and reach their target. Soil temperature also matters: most products need the soil to be above a minimum threshold, often around 5°C, to remain effective.

Shelter is often overlooked. Many UK bee species are solitary rather than hive-dwelling, and a patch of bare, undisturbed soil in a sunny spot can serve as nesting ground for mining bees, while hollow stems and drilled wood blocks suit species that nest above ground. Choosing biological pest control over chemical sprays around flowering borders also helps protect the insects visiting them.
